Bethnal Green to Norwich by train

A train trip from Bethnal Green to Norwich takes about 2hrs 21 mins on average, covering roughly 95 miles (154 kilometres). With around 34 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£13.00,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Bethnal Green to Norwich start from as little as £13.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Bethnal Green to Norwich start from £73.10 one way, or £74.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Bethnal Green to Norwich are available for £109.20 one way, or £163.10 return

Facilities and Amenities at Bethnal Green

Bethnal Green Station prides itself on simplicity and functionality. While it doesn’t host a traditional ticket office, convenient ticket machines are ready for any of your purchasing or collection needs, including accessible options for everyone. An induction loop is in place to assist those with hearing impairments. However, it's worth noting that step-free access is not available, which may affect those with mobility concerns. Commuters are encouraged to plan ahead, particularly to use the Passenger Assist service for a worry-free journey.

If you're looking for creature comforts like waiting rooms, refreshment facilities, or even accessible toilets, you might need to plan your visit accordingly, as they aren't available at this station. Seating areas are provided for a quick rest, but for dining or shopping amenities, you'll find no such offerings here. The focal point is on efficient travel, supported by the necessary infrastructure to facilitate your journey safely and punctually. Public Wi-Fi is available, ensuring you stay connected on the go.

Onward Travel Options

Connecting to or from Bethnal Green Station is a breeze. London's extensive bus network offers immediate options just outside the station, ready to whisk travelers to various city locales. If you need the tube, Bethnal Green Underground station, serving the Central Line, is an approximate eight-minute walk, expanding your routes dramatically, whether you're setting off on a daily commute or an impromptu exploration.

For those whose travels are affected unexpectedly, replacement bus services are a reliable backup, with stops located conveniently on Bethnal Green Road. Here again, thoughtful planning pays dividends—check schedules and plan your routes for a seamless transition into the wider transport network.

Facilities and Services

Stepping into Norwich Station, you are greeted with a wide array of amenities designed to make your journey as smooth as possible. The station is fully accessible, offering step-free access throughout, including accessible ticket machines and toilets. For those needing assistance, staff help is available throughout the week, with prominent information available at the ticket office. There is also a free water refill point and vending machines for snacks.

Want some coffee for the road? You’re in luck. Enjoy a fresh brew from AMT Coffee, or take your pick from a Costa Coffee or Starbucks, all conveniently located within the station.

Ticketing and Smart Solutions

For ticket purchases, Norwich Train Station offers a dedicated ticket office open from early morning till late in the evening, ensuring that you can organize your journey at any time of day. Ticket machines are readily available, and for those using smartcards, there are validators and issuance facilities onsite. The lack of a customer help point could be a slight hiccup in an otherwise seamless service experience.

Transport Links and Connectivity

Norwich is well-connected with vast transport links to other areas. For those in search of local exploration, the Norwich PLUSBUS ticket allows for unlimited bus travel within the city when purchased in conjunction with your train ticket. Furthermore, the rail replacement and bus services are conveniently accessible directly from the station forecourt.

If you're considering where to venture next, the station offers links to several popular destinations. Take a direct train from Norwich to bustling urban centers like London Liverpool Street or experience the rustic charm of coastal towns such as Great Yarmouth and Lowestoft. For family outings, the Norwich to Sheringham service promises an idyllic journey with stunning rural views.
